ABB package for new ferries
The 195 metre ferries will each have capacity for up to 400 passengers and 200 trucks and will be delivered to the Polish ferry company Polskie Promy, one per year from 2025.
Each will be equipped with two 7.5 megawatt Azipod electric propulsion units which are said to cut fuel consumption by up to 20% compared to traditional propulsion. Azipod propulsion reportedly offers emissions savings for ferries which could amount to 10,000 tonnes of CO2 emissions per ship per year, of key importance in the Baltic Sea which the IMO has designed an emissions control area.

By integrating multi-fuel engines with battery power, ABB’s power and energy management system balances the use of the different energy sources on board, enabling further gains in operational efficiency and reducing emissions as a result.
Conventionally, a ship approaching port engages an extra engine as a failsafe back-up, which is sub-optimal in terms of fuel efficiency. The hybrid solution uses batteries instead to provide this redundancy, reducing fuel and emissions.
The three ferries will also use ABB’s shipside shore connection to access plug-in shore power as well as benefit from remote equipment monitoring and diagnostics.
